<html><head><meta name="color-scheme" content="light dark"></head><body><pre style="word-wrap: break-word; white-space: pre-wrap;">/*-------------
02. MAIN
--------------*/
body {background: #f3f3f3;}


.padding-5, .padding-5 dd, .padding-5 dt { padding: 5px;}
.bdy {padding-top: 1.5em;}
.black {color: #000;}


/*---------------
03. Form licenza
--------------------*/

#creativecommons {margin: 2em 1em;}
#ivb {border: none; background: transparent; color: #006666; text-align: left; margin-bottom: 2px;}
.ulogin {
background: #fff!important; 
box-shadow: inset 0px 0px 2px #636363!important;
border: solid 1px #f3f3f3!important;
}

/*-----------------
04. SCHEDA VIDEO
-------------------*/


/*schede*/
.item {
	margin: 0 0 10px 0; 
	border-top: solid 1px #EB2D26;
	line-height: 1.8;
}

h2.title {
	background: transparent; 
	color:  #4b4b4b; 
	text-shadow: 0 1px 0 #fff; 
	padding: 4px; 
	text-align: left;
	margin-bottom: 15px;
}
.title a {color:  #AC0C36;}
.inline_images{
	position:relative;
	width: 145px;
	height: 100px;
	float: left;
	margin:0 15px 10px 2px;
	cursor:pointer;
	padding: 3px;
}
.inline_images span{
	position:absolute;
	top:0px;
	left:0px;
	width:145px;
	height:100px;
	background:url(../img/flvplay2.gif) no-repeat;
	filter:alpha(opacity=38);
	-moz-opacity:.38;
	opacity:.38;
}
.inline_images a:hover span{
	background-image:url(../img//flvh2.gif);
	filter:alpha(opacity=85);
	-moz-opacity:.85;
	opacity:.85;
	cursor:pointer;
}
.info {
	background: #f5f5f5;
	background-image: -moz-linear-gradient(top, #ffffff, #dedede);
	background-image: -ms-linear-gradient(top, #ffffff, #dedede);
	background-image: -o-linear-gradient(top, #ffffff, #dedede);
	background-image: -webkit-linear-gradient(top, #ffffff, #dedede);
	background-image: linear-gradient(top, #ffffff, #dedede);
	margin: 20px 5px; 
	padding:4px; 
	border: solid 1px #d5d5d5;
	border-radius: 3px 3px 3px 3px; 
}

.info li {margin: 4px 0; font: 14px Verdana; color: #333; text-shadow: 0 1px 0 #fff;}
.info li img{margin-left:5px;}

#arcoplayer {margin: 0 auto; left: 0!important;}


@media (max-width: 767px) { 
	h2 {font-size: 1.6em;}

}

/*------------------------

08. STAR RATINGS

------------------------*/


.rating-box {
	float: left; margin-right: 30px;
}


.rate {clear: both; margin:5px 0 0 15px; padding:2px ;}

.ratingblock {
	display:block;
	width:350px;
	border-bottom:1px solid #999;
	padding-bottom:8px;
	margin-bottom:8px;
	
	}

.loading {
	height: 15px;
	background: url(../img/starrating.gif) 50% 50% no-repeat;
	}
	
.unit-rating { /* the UL */
	list-style:none;
	margin: 0px;
	padding:0px;
	height: 15px;
	position: relative;
	z-index: 2;
	background: url(../img/starrating.gif) top left repeat-x;		
	}

.unit-rating li {
    text-indent: -30000px;
	padding: 0px;
	margin: 0px;
	display:block;
	width:15px;
	height: 15px;
	position: relative;
	float: left;
	}
	
.unit-rating li a {
	outline: none;
	display:block;
	width:15px;
	height: 15px;
	text-decoration: none;
	text-indent: -4500px;
	z-index: 200;
	position: absolute;
	padding: 0px;
	}
	
.unit-rating li a:hover{
	background: url(../img/starrating.gif) left center;
	z-index: 2;
	left: 0px;
	}

.unit-rating a.r1-unit{left: 0px;}
.unit-rating a.r1-unit:hover{width:15px;}
.unit-rating a.r2-unit{left:15px;}
.unit-rating a.r2-unit:hover{width: 30px;}
.unit-rating a.r3-unit{left: 30px;}
.unit-rating a.r3-unit:hover{width: 45px;}
.unit-rating a.r4-unit{left: 45px;}	
.unit-rating a.r4-unit:hover{width: 60px;}
.unit-rating a.r5-unit{left: 60px;}
.unit-rating a.r5-unit:hover{width: 75px;}
.unit-rating a.r6-unit{left: 75px;}
.unit-rating a.r6-unit:hover{width: 90px;}
.unit-rating a.r7-unit{left: 90px;}
.unit-rating a.r7-unit:hover{width: 105px;}
.unit-rating a.r8-unit{left: 105px;}
.unit-rating a.r8-unit:hover{width: 120px;}
.unit-rating a.r9-unit{left: 120px;}
.unit-rating a.r9-unit:hover{width: 135px;}
.unit-rating a.r10-unit{left: 135px;}
.unit-rating a.r10-unit:hover{width: 150px;}

.unit-rating li.current-rating {
	background: url(../img/starrating.gif) left bottom;
	position: absolute;
	height: 15px;
	display: block;
	text-indent: -4500px;
	z-index: 1;
	}

.voted {color:#666;}
.thanks {color:#36AA3D;font-size:10px;}
.static {color:#5D3126;}		
.voted, .unvoted{font-weight:normal; font-size: 12px;}
div.rate {margin-bottom:5px;}



.footer {background: #333; color: #fff;}
.footer a {color: #f3f3f3;}
.footer a:hover {color: #000;}

.decreto { font-size: 10px;}
.decreto ul, .list-unstyled {
	padding-left: 0;
  list-style: none;
  }</pre></body></html>